- 시간 (Time), 5분 (5 minutes), 없다 (not have)
👉 시간이 5분밖에 없어요. (I only have 5 minutes left.)
👉 시간이 5분만 있어요. (I only have 5 minutes.) - 밥 (Rice), 조금 (a little), 남다 (remain)
👉 밥이 조금밖에 남지 않았어요. (There is only a little rice left.)
👉 밥이 조금만 남았어요. (There’s only a little rice left.) - 일 (Work), 두 개 (two tasks), 끝나다 (finish)
👉 일이 두 개밖에 끝나지 않았어요. (I’ve only finished two tasks.)
👉 일이 두 개만 끝났어요. (Only two tasks are finished.) - 영화 (Movie), 한 편 (one), 보다 (watch)
👉 영화 한 편밖에 안 봤어요. (I only watched one movie.)
👉 영화 한 편만 봤어요. (I watched only one movie.) - 숙제 (Homework), 하나 (one), 하다 (do)
👉 숙제 하나밖에 안 했어요. (I only did one homework.)
👉 숙제 하나만 했어요. (I did only one homework.) - 공부 (Study), 한국어 (Korean), 하다 (do)
👉 한국어 공부밖에 안 했어요. (I only studied Korean.)
👉 한국어 공부만 했어요. (I studied only Korean.) - 물 (Water), 한 잔 (one glass), 마시다 (drink)
👉 물 한 잔밖에 마시지 않았어요. (I only drank one glass of water.)
👉 물 한 잔만 마셨어요. (I drank only one glass of water.) - 선택 (Choice), 세 가지 (three), 없다 (not have)
👉 선택이 세 가지밖에 없어요. (There are only three choices.)
👉 선택이 세 가지만 있어요. (There are only three choices.) - 편지 (Letter), 한 통 (one), 받다 (receive)
👉 편지 한 통밖에 받지 않았어요. (I only received one letter.)
👉 편지 한 통만 받았어요. (I received only one letter.) - 사과 (Apple), 하나 (one), 사다 (buy)
👉 사과 하나밖에 안 샀어요. ( I only bought one apple)
👉 사과 하나만 샀어요. (I bought only one apple.)

| Particle | Description |
| 은/는 | Topic marker |
| 이/가 | Subject marker |
| 을/를 | Object marker |
| 에 | Time/place/location marker |
| 에서 | Location marker (action) |
| 에게/한테 | To (indirect object) |
| 와/과, 이랑/랑, 하고 | And/with |
| 도 | Also/too |
| 보다 | Than (comparison) |
| 만 | Only/just |
| 밖에 | Only (used with negative expressions) |
| 이나/나 | Or |
| 으로/로 | By means of/into |
| 의 | Possessive marker (“of”) |
